Transaction 32af68d23975542b27df16c05e7a40da545ee7535975a95a7950ae97fdc3ef60
2 Input
2 Outputs
- 32af68d23975542b27df16c05e7a40da545ee7535975a95a7950ae97fdc3ef60:0
- 32af68d23975542b27df16c05e7a40da545ee7535975a95a7950ae97fdc3ef60:1
value 6400000
address 34sY3VXrQVkMegsmG9jWWy9SKLwEb9xhnW
value 7434524
address 15b7mGc9isgbPCYfrZZJQf6HncttVwWEJu